The contract calls for the installation and commissioning of advanced groundwater treatment systems including sand filters, multi-media filters, granular activated carbon units, and ozone-hydrogen peroxide advanced oxidation processes. These systems are critical for removing contaminants and ensuring compliance with water quality standards at a designated site in Bethpage. The work involves full engineering integration, on-site construction, system testing, and operational validation to achieve consistent, reliable performance under real-world conditions. All equipment must be delivered, assembled, and commissioned according to strict technical specifications to meet the operational demands of the facility. This is a subcontract opportunity issued under the NAICS code 333318 for water and wastewater treatment equipment manufacturing, with a response deadline of May 8, 2026. The procuring entity is Navfacsyscom Mid-Atlantic, a division of the Department of Defense, indicating the project supports a federal military or defense-related infrastructure. The location of performance is fixed in Bethpage, and all bidders must be prepared to mobilize resources to this site, manage logistics for heavy equipment, and comply with federal contracting requirements for defense-related projects. There is no set-aside specification provided, but the nature of the work suggests qualification in industrial water treatment and federal project execution is essential.
